引言C语言作为一种历史悠久且广泛使用的编程语言,在系统编程、嵌入式开发等领域有着不可替代的地位。本文将带您从C语言编程的入门开始,逐步深入,探索C语言编程的棋局奥秘,助您从新手成长为精通者。第一章:C...
C语言作为一种历史悠久且广泛使用的编程语言,在系统编程、嵌入式开发等领域有着不可替代的地位。本文将带您从C语言编程的入门开始,逐步深入,探索C语言编程的棋局奥秘,助您从新手成长为精通者。
C语言是由Dennis Ritchie于1972年发明的一种通用编程语言,它具有高效、灵活、可移植等特点。C语言是许多现代编程语言的基础,如C++、Java等。
学习C语言编程,首先需要搭建开发环境。以下是常用的C语言开发环境:
C语言的基本语法包括数据类型、变量、运算符、控制结构等。以下是一些基本概念:
函数是C语言的核心组成部分,它可以将代码封装成可重用的模块。以下是一些关于函数的进阶技巧:
C语言提供了多种数据结构,如数组、结构体、链表等。以下是一些关于数据结构的进阶技巧:
以五子棋为例,讲解C语言编程实战。以下是五子棋游戏的实现步骤:
在编程过程中,程序优化是提高程序性能的关键。以下是一些程序优化的技巧:
模块化编程是将程序划分为多个模块,每个模块负责特定的功能。以下是一些关于模块化编程的技巧:
C语言支持多线程编程,可以实现并发处理。以下是一些关于并发编程的技巧:
随着人工智能、物联网等技术的发展,C语言编程将继续发挥重要作用。以下是一些C语言编程的未来趋势:
C语言编程是一门博大精深的学问,需要不断学习和实践。通过本文的介绍,相信您已经对C语言编程有了更深入的了解。希望您能在C语言编程的道路上越走越远,成为一名优秀的程序员。